Mrs. Watkins was born in the Mountain View Community in Trion, Georgia on July 21, 1947, daughter of the late Russel Dewey Hill and Burta Lee Miller. She was a homemaker and enjoyed working with her flowers organizing and packaging her jewelry and other belongings. In addition to her parents, Mrs. Watkins was preceded in death by sisters, Opal Sills and Mildred Hill; and a brother, Jesse Lee Hill. Mrs. Watkins is survived by her husband, Sherman Watkins; son, Jason Ramey; daughter, Lora Faye Ramey and a number cousins. According the Mrs. Watkins wishes, she will be cremated and the family will hold a private interment service at Spring Creek Baptist Church Cemetery at a later date.
